Top New Jersey team ineligible for playoffs

The PIAA does not have rules regarding coaches attending open gyms during the offseason. New Jersey does.

ROBBINSVILLE, N.J. (AP) — St. Patrick, one of New Jersey’s top high school boys basketball teams, will not be allowed to compete in the state tournament.
The New Jersey State Interscholastic Athletic Association’s executive committee voted Friday to bar St. Patrick and suspend its coach, Kevin Boyle, for three games for being present during workouts before the season’s official start.
The workouts, held for the benefit of college coaches, were secretly videotaped by an NJSIAA investigator looking into alleged recruiting violations. None were found.
An attorney for the school argued that the NJSIAA trespassed, invaded privacy and did not notify the school it was under investigation, but the appeal was denied.
St. Patrick was 18-2 going into its Friday night game.
